Breaking the Barriers: Leveraging Digital Platforms for English Language Learning

This research paper examines the learning process and personal growth of learners of English through Project-Based Learning. The project was designed to aid individuals who are not fluent in English. The project revolves around creating short videos that educate viewers about common grammatical errors and frequently misunderstood aspects of the English language. These short, engaging videos are tailored to simplify the complex linguistic concepts, thereby making them accessible to a wider audience, particularly non-native speakers and those with limited English proficiency. The primary focus of this paper is the learning journey and the skills students acquired throughout the project phase. By engaging in this initiative, they deepened their understanding of the English language and gained insights into content creation, audience engagement, and the importance of consistent and effective communication.
